What does PUNB0229200 mean?
PUNB0229200
PUNB — Bank code. Identifies Punjab National Bank. All branches of Punjab National Bank share this prefix.
0 — Reserved character. Always zero in every IFSC code in India.
229200 — Branch code. Uniquely identifies the LAUKHAN, DISTT. EAST CHAMPARAN branch within Punjab National Bank.
